The Philadelphia Police Department is in full damage control mode today as its top officials examine videos showing on-duty officers entering a closed bar in the Northeast, drinking beer and taking hundreds of dollars in cash.
The bar, Pat's Cafe at 4690 Castor Ave., also happens to be the place where Police Officer Gary Skerski was shot and killed in 2006 when he interrupted a robbery.
Without providing any details about the reported break in, Police Commissioner Charles H. Ramsey said he wanted the investigation completed "as soon as possible."
A police department spokesman has confirmed that at least two uniformed officers have been removed from street duty as a result of an Internal Affairs investigation.
